Hyperglycemia at the time of acute myocardial infarction (AMI) remains an independent predictor of mortality in the thrombolytic era. According to a team of Canadian researchers, the outcome is even worse for patients not previously diagnosed with diabetes.
These findings, say Dr. Jafna L. Cox and associates of Dalhousie University in Halifax, Nova Scotia, “lend support for aggressive screening strategies aimed at the early recognition of diabetes.”
